consult definition

con·sult (kən sult)

intransitive verb

to talk things over in order to decide or plan something; confer

Etymology: L consultare < pp. of consulere, to deliberate, consider, orig., prob., to call together, as in consulere senatum, to gather the senate, hence ask (it) for advice < com-, with + IE base *sel-, to take, seize > sell, Gr helein, to take

transitive verb

    1. to seek an opinion from; ask the advice of to consult a lawyer
    2. to refer to or turn to, esp. for information to consult a map
  1. to keep in mind while acting or deciding; show regard for; consider consult your own wishes in the matter
  2. Obsolete
    1. to confer about
    2. to plan for

noun

Obsolete a consultation
